Best Times to Visit Clitheroe

When should you plan your Villa stay?

To make the most of your stay in this charming area, consider planning your vacation during the shoulder seasons when the region offers pleasant weather and fewer visitors, allowing you to enjoy a relaxing and authentic experience here.

Peak Season Highlights

summer
Summer (June to August)

During the warmest months, you can enjoy longer daylight hours and pleasant weather, ideal for exploring the region around Clitheroe.

Average Temperature Daytime: 19°C to 22°C - Nighttime: 12°C to 15°C
autumn
Early Autumn (September to October)

The early part of this season offers mild temperatures and fewer crowds, making it a perfect time to relax in your private villa while soaking in the scenic beauty.

Average Temperature Daytime: 16°C to 19°C - Nighttime: 9°C to 11°C

Off-Season Highlights

image
Winter (December to February)

The coldest period brings a quieter atmosphere and the chance to enjoy cozy evenings in your villa in the region.

Average Temperature Daytime: 5°C to 8°C - Nighttime: 0°C to 3°C
image
Late Spring (May)

As the region transitions into summer, this shoulder season features mild weather and fewer visitors, offering a peaceful retreat.

Average Temperature Daytime: 13°C to 17°C - Nighttime: 6°C to 9°C

Family Activities

  • Clitheroe Castle: Explore the historic fortress that offers stunning views of the surrounding countryside, making it an educational and fun outing for families.
  • The Forest of Bowland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ty: Enjoy outdoor adventures such as hiking and picnicking in this scenic region renowned for its pristine landscapes and wildlife.
  • Clitheroe Market: Experience local culture and sample fresh regional produce at the bustling market held regularly in the heart of the town.
  • The Grand Theatre Clitheroe: Catch a family-friendly performance or a live show designed to entertain visitors of all ages within this historic venue.
